Hi Chris
The lights you are referring to are probably the 'Morrette' type.(quad lights) If you want the WRC car lookalikes, then look at www.tsl-motorsport.co.uk They are £468 a pair, and are almost identical to the bugeye WRC car. The main options for a bugeye are morrette quad lights these are usually about £320 a pair, STI lights which are much nicer than the originals or in my opinion the best are the black UK300 lights which are a gloss black plastic surround with 3 small seperate light units, these cost about £600 from Subaru but can sometimes be found on e-bay for around £200.
